This is a PRN (as needed) Clinical Pharmacist position in Central Pharmacy at the Winston Campus. The role involves overseeing pharmaceutical care, including retrieving and evaluating biomedical literature, designing medication therapy regimens, and providing patient counseling. The pharmacist will design, recommend, monitor, and evaluate patient-specific pharmacotherapeutic regimens, implement recommendations, and document them appropriately. Responsibilities also include reviewing medication orders, participating in medical emergencies, supporting medication safety and quality improvement activities, performing quality assurance, and collaborating with the healthcare team on formulary adherence and medication-use processes. The role also involves assisting with the acquisition of medications, ensuring compliance with regulations, preparing and dispensing medications, and overseeing their storage and handling. Additionally, the pharmacist will serve as a preceptor for pharmacy students, residents, and learners, and mentor, orient, train, and assist with performance evaluations of pharmacy teammates. Directing and checking the accuracy of pharmacy support team members is also a key responsibility to ensure safe and efficient workflows and regulatory compliance. The position requires the ability to demonstrate knowledge and skills appropriate for the age of the patients served, including understanding growth and development principles and assessing age-specific needs.
